Personal and Family Information

Anne was born about 1538, the daughter of unknown parents. The place is not known.

She died on 2 SEP 1559. The place is not known.

Her husband was John “Johan” Hotchkiss, who she married on 4 NOV 1560 in All Saints, Houghton Regis, Bedfordshire, England. They had no known children.
